After a few weeks getting my first e-commerce site set-up, I completed it on Tuesday evening, submitted my sitemap to webmaster tools, made a tweet and google+ post with the link to let people know about my site.
The next morning I typed site:mywebsite into google and could see some of the pages have been indexed.
Currently I have 12 URL's (the website is one niche product line.) All of the pages are pretty well SEO's, all have META descriptions, page title with keywords, good relevant content, an internal link etc. Webmaster tools is saying that only 3 URLS out of 12 have been indexed? Do I need to re-submit my sitemap to get the others to be indexed? or will google to it automatically over time assuming the content is good?
From now on I plan to post daily tweets, Google +, and FB posts, write regular relevant news items on the site, and will split test some adwords marketing.
